Rituals The Ritual of Karma Hair and Body Mist 50mL
£20,63
+ £5,91
The Ritual of Karma Mist 50mL ...
Other options available on the web
| Sold by | Item price | Delivery | Total price | |
|---|---|---|---|---|
| Sweetcare.com | £20,63 | £5,91 | £26,54 |